TEKS 8.6B: explain the political, economic, and social roots of Manifest Destiny TEKS 8.6C: analyze the relationship between the concept of Manifest Destiny and the westward growth of the nation TEKS 8.6D: explain the causes and effects of the U.S.-Mexican War and their impact on the United States TEKS 8.6E: identify areas that were acquired to form the United States, including the Louisiana Purchase. Explain: To make plain, clear or understandable Analyze: To examine carefully and in detail so as to identify causes, key factors, possible results, etc. Identify: To recognize as being a particular person or thing

Vocabulary Opposition = being against something Annexed = Joined to Cease = to end or stop Frank = honest Manifest = obvious Destiny = fate Allotted = given Providence = God Anglo-Saxon = White, English speaking American
